Veterinary Internal Medicine
Veterinary internal medicine is a veterinary specialty focused on the diagnosis, medical management, and long-term care of diseases affecting the internal organ systems of companion animals and certain exotic species. Practitioners emphasize evidence-based medical decision-making, integrative diagnostics, and management plans that prioritize animal welfare, client education, and cost-effective care. Like other medical specialties, veterinary internal medicine relies on collaboration with surgeons, radiologists, pathologists, and other specialists to optimize outcomes for complex cases. In many parts of the world, internal medicine specialists pursue formal board certification, joining professional bodies such as the American College of Veterinary Internal Medicine (ACVIM) in the United States and the European College of Veterinary Internal Medicine (ECVIM) in Europe. Diplomates of these colleges often work in university teaching hospitals, specialty referral practices, and large private clinics, providing high-level diagnostic evaluation, inpatient critical care, and chronic disease management. Overview
- Scope: Veterinary internal medicine encompasses a range of subspecialties that focus on specific organ systems, including cardiology, gastroenterology, hepatology, endocrinology, nephrology, neurology, and hematology/oncology, among others. - Audience and settings: Internal medicine clinicians care for dogs, cats, and certain exotic species, often in referral hospitals or large mixed-animal practices. They frequently perform complex diagnostic workups for puzzling cases and provide ongoing medical management for chronic illnesses. See Small animal medicine for related general practice.
- Core tools: Diagnostic workups combine history-taking, physical examination, laboratory testing (clinical pathology, microbiology, serology), imaging (radiography, ultrasonography, CT, MRI in some centers), endoscopy, and minimally invasive sampling (biopsies, cystoscopy). Common diseases and conditions
- Cardiovascular disease: Management of canine and feline heart disease, arrhythmias, and congestive heart failure. See Canine cardiology and Feline cardiology.
- Gastrointestinal disease: Chronic enteropathy, inflammatory bowel disease, pancreatitis, liver and bile duct disorders. See Gastroenterology and Hepatology.
- Endocrine and metabolic disorders: Diabetes mellitus, Cushing syndrome, Addison disease, thyroid disorders (e.g., hyperthyroidism in cats). See Endocrinology and Metabolic disorders.
- Renal and urinary diseases: Chronic kidney disease, acute kidney injury, urinary tract infections, and bladder disorders. See Nephrology and Urology.
- Neurological disorders: Epilepsy, inflammatory or metabolic brain disorders, neuromuscular diseases. See Neurology.
- Hematology and oncology: Anemia, coagulopathies, neoplasia, immune-mediated diseases. See Hematology and Oncology.
- Infectious disease considerations: Systemic infections, sepsis risk, and considerations related to antimicrobial stewardship. See Infectious disease.

Controversies and debates
- Antimicrobial stewardship: The rise of antimicrobial resistance has prompted ongoing discussions about prudent antibiotic use, diagnostics to distinguish bacterial infections from non-infectious conditions, and the balance between timely treatment and stewardship. Proponents argue for targeted therapy and diagnostic-guided decisions, while skeptics may caution against delays in treatment in severe cases. See Antibiotic stewardship.
- End-of-life and welfare decisions: Decisions about quality of life, euthanasia timing, and palliative care reflect ethical or economic considerations, with expert opinions differing on best practices for animal welfare and owner responsibilities. See Animal welfare.
- Access to advanced diagnostics: The cost of advanced imaging and invasive testing can be barriers for some owners, leading to debates about when to pursue high-cost diagnostics versus palliative care. See Health economics.
- Use of novel therapies: Emerging treatments, including biologics, gene-based approaches, and experimental protocols, generate discussion about evidence, safety, and cost versus benefit. See Experimental medicine.
